/* Create a temporary directory in which we set up the chroot
environment using bind-mounts.
!!! Big danger here: since we're doing this in /tmp, there
is a risk that the admin does something like "rm -rf
/tmp/chroot-nix-*" to clean up aborted builds, and if some
of the bind-mounts are still active, then "rm -rf" will
happily recurse into those mount points (thereby deleting,
say, /nix/store). Ideally, tmpRootDir should be created in
some special location (maybe in /nix/var/nix) where Nix
takes care of unmounting / deleting old chroots
automatically. */
tmpRootDir = createTempDir("", "chroot-nix");
/* Clean up the chroot directory automatically, but don't
recurse; that would be very very bad if the unmount of a
bind-mount fails. Instead BindMount::unbind() unmounts and
deletes exactly those directories that it created to
produce the mount point, so that after all the BindMount
destructors have run, tmpRootDir should be empty. */
autoDelChroot = boost::shared_ptr<AutoDelete>(new AutoDelete(tmpRootDir, false));
